If you get a tablet, I would start out with a fairly inexpensive one. Wacom is a good brand (and they can get really really expensive). I say to start out with an inexpensive one, because you might find you dont like using tablets. I bought one and worked with it for a while, and found that I prefer using the mouse. But I know a lot of people swear by their tablets. You will just have to see for yourself if you like to use them. It will also take some practice to get used to it, so dont give up if you dont get it right away. Good luck and I think you are really talented!

borzoid, depending on certain angles, you can make a selection and use gradient tool, just use pen tool, create a selection, and you can make a gradient on something you want to have that gradient look, or you could make a selection and use feather to have that fade on a color, i mainly use pen tool for alot of the things without needing to use the blends on the layers
